Description

BAY-5000 (example 32) is a pyrimidinedione derivative. BAY-5000 can be used in the synthesis of cancer-related reagents[1].

Molecular Weight

446.81

Formula

C22H14ClF3N2O3

CAS No.
Appearance

Solid

Color

Off-white to light yellow

SMILES

CC(C=CC=C1)=C1OC2=C(Cl)C3=C(C=CC=C3)C(N4C(NC(C(F)(F)F)=CC4=O)=O)=C2

Shipping

Room temperature in continental US; may vary elsewhere.

Storage
Powder -20°C 3 years
In solvent -80°C 6 months
-20°C 1 month
Solvent & Solubility
In Vitro: 

DMSO : 250 mg/mL (559.52 mM; Need ultrasonic; Hygroscopic DMSO has a significant impact on the solubility of product, please use newly opened DMSO)
